The video tutorial introduces the concept of classes in Python, explaining their purpose as blueprints for creating objects. It uses a calculator class example to demonstrate how to define methods and variables within a class. The tutorial covers the syntax for declaring classes and methods, emphasizing the importance of indentation in Python. It also explains how to create objects and call methods, highlighting the differences between functions and methods. The tutorial concludes with a brief mention of the 'self' keyword, to be explained in a future lecture.
